On your way to our farm, you'll drive through some of the Big Island's rarely experienced scenic back roads. Our farm is 5 minutes from Hilo and 1.7 miles up Puia Road, in historic ulu, sugarcane, macadamia, and cattle land. Upon arrival at the farm, sit above the canopy and enjoy the stunning ocean and valley views from the Honolii Orchards Tasting Room. Explore the Hamakua Coast’s agricultural history and chat casually before farm tour guests head out to tour the orchards with their guide. We'll discover the secrets of cacao farming and the mysteries of cacao fermentation. Guests on our 1.5 hour chocolate tasting will remain in the tasting room for a condensed and curated experience. Afterward, delve into chocolate's history, from ancient Mesoamerica to the modern craft movement, before savoring diverse craft chocolates from across Hawaii and experiencing the single-origin nuances as genetics and environment meld flavors.
